Patrick Beusse ’15 To Run NY Marathon; Seeks Support For Great Cause

Patrick Beusse ’15 is running his first marathon: New York City. He’s raising funds for a great cause, too. The 2014 captain writes:

I am thrilled and honored to be running the 2025 New York City Marathon for the first time this November, raising essential funds on behalf of Red Door Community.

An integral part of the NYC community for 30 years, Red Door Community is committed to providing unwavering support at every stage of the cancer experience, so no one faces cancer alone.
